Qualcomm Snapdragon 888 vs Google Tensor G2
Qualcomm Snapdragon 888 vs Google Tensor G2
VS
Qualcomm Snapdragon 888
Google Tensor G2
We compared two versions of phone SoCs: 8 cores 2840MHz Qualcomm Snapdragon 888 vs. 8 cores 2850MHz Google Tensor G2 . You will find out which processor performs better in benchmark tests, key specifications, power consumption, and more.
Main Differences
Qualcomm Snapdragon 888 Advantages
Better graphics card performance FLOPS (1.72 TFLOPS vs 1.1424 TFLOPS )
Google Tensor G2 Advantages
Higher Frequency (2850MHz vs 2840MHz)
Lower TDP (7W vs 10W)
Released 1 years and 10 months late
